Making It Work: Practical Tips for Integration
Acquiring a premium font or design set is the first step; using it effectively is the next. Here’s how to leverage a collection like C4733 to its full potential:
- Define Your Hierarchy First: Before diving in, decide what needs to be most prominent. Use the script font sparingly for maximum impact—perhaps only for the couple's names or a key headline. Use the accompanying sans-serif or serif font for longer text blocks to ensure readability.
- Test Your Pairings: While the set offers suggested pairings, experiment. Try the script font against a different geometric sans-serif from your library. See how the love vectors interact with different typographic weights. This testing phase is crucial for visual consistency.
- Color is Your Lever: The provided color palette is a starting point. Don't be afraid to adjust the hues to match a specific wedding theme or brand color scheme. A single accent color can make the designs feel entirely new.
- Check the License: This is non-negotiable for commercial work. Verify that the commercial font and vector license covers your intended use, whether for client projects, printed merchandise for sale, or digital products. Understanding this upfront prevents legal headaches later.
- Less is Often More: The illustrations are detailed and expressive. Sometimes, using a single, well-placed vector element is more powerful than filling every space. This approach enhances brand recognition by creating a distinctive, memorable mark.
